Job summary

Ascent Global Logistics is seeking a Time Critical Specialist to provide professional service to customers and liaise with vendors and internal offices. The role operates 24/7, handling shipments from order entry through milestones to ensure on-time delivery and escalation as needed.

The position requires strong customer service, multitasking ability, and solid knowledge of US geography, with proficiency in Microsoft Office and NFO systems. On-site work in Michigan may be expected.

About Ascent

Ascent Global Logistics, headquartered in Belleville, Michigan, is a leading global provider of expedited, time-critical logistics solutions and other direct transportation services. The company connects customers to its extensive carrier network, internal ground fleet and airline via its proprietary, digital PEAK freight marketplace, which provides robust carrier capacity and transparent pricing, backed by 24/7/365 logistics experts. Ascent's offerings include air charter and ground expedited solutions as well as truckload, less-than-truckload, global forwarding, brokerage, and managed transportation services. What You'll Do

This job is focused on providing a professional service to customers and liaising with key parties including third party suppliers and other company offices. Ascent offers our customer's worldwide services that meet our clients complete logistical and supply chain needs.

  • The job of the NFO Time Critical Specialist is very varied and no one day is ever the same as the team is operating 24/7. The NFO Desk Time Critical Specialist is responsible for tasks in each shipment, from order entry through each milestone of the shipments to ensure the team attains the critical delivery times and optimize overall on-time performance.
  • The Time Critical Specialist has daily responsibility to ensure excellent service is delivered to our customers during all telephone/email and virtual contacts. They will provide professional service to customers and liaising with key parties including vendors, internal Ascent teams, and leadership.
  • The Time Critical Specialist reports directly NFO Desk Supervisor
  • Working as a Time Critical Specialist is a very varied role and involves liaising directly with clients, company leadership, Managers, other Ascent teams, vendors and carriers.
  • The Time Critical Specialist with be responsible and work with leadership and fellow staff to ensure processing of shipment orders in accordance with established procedures and standards are successful.
  • Administer the correct processes of each shipment, ensuring all SOP's are followed properly in regard to order management and the set up and alerting of each shipment, tracking and communication.
  • Escalate issues, errors and delays immediately per processes set forth
  • Complete all appropriate training assigned
  • Train and learn new/revised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and organizational policies.
  • Communicate to the supervisor any unusual occurrences, emergency situations and any situation that could disrupt the level of operations and/or customer service.
  • Communicate and document all service issues that may impact the next shift or requiring special attention to their shift supervisor.
  • Meet and exceed Ascent performance and productivity expectations including but not limited to phones, emails, and task management
  • Follow Task Logs and monitor for status being updated within a 10-minute window
  • Follow New orders and monitor for updating with in a 10-minute window
  • Participate in regular department meetings, assisting in training and information rollouts as needed.
  • Always copy Leadership on all emails and correspondence involving operations.
  • Actioning emails and responses in less than 10 minutes
  • Adhere to all phone protocols and performance standards
  • Other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
